位置:excel百科网 > 资讯中心 > excel百科 > 文章详情

excel怎样自动换格

作者:excel百科网
|
94人看过
发布时间:2026-03-18 15:46:35
当用户询问“excel怎样自动换格”时,其核心需求通常是希望单元格内容能根据预设条件或数据变化自动调整位置或格式,实现方法主要依赖于Excel的公式函数(如IF、OFFSET)、条件格式以及数据验证等功能的组合应用。
excel怎样自动换格

       在日常使用表格处理软件时,我们常常会遇到一个看似简单却困扰许多人的问题:如何让单元格的内容能够自动地、智能地移动到另一个位置?这正是许多用户提出“excel怎样自动换格”这一疑问背后的真实诉求。他们并非仅仅想知道如何手动拖动单元格,而是渴望掌握一种自动化、规则化的方法,让数据能根据业务逻辑或特定条件自动“跳转”到目标位置,从而提升工作效率,减少重复劳动。理解这一深层需求,是解决所有相关技术问题的起点。

       理解“自动换格”的真实场景与用户痛点

       首先,我们需要明确,“自动换格”并非软件内置的一个具体命令。它是一个形象化的表述,涵盖了多种数据自动化处理场景。例如,当某个产品的库存数量低于安全阈值时,其名称和编号能否自动移入一个名为“需补货”的清单区域?或者,当员工考勤状态标记为“迟到”时,其姓名能否自动汇总到另一个用于统计的表格中?这些才是用户心中“自动”二字的真正含义——基于规则的、无需人工干预的数据重定位。

       核心原理:依赖函数与公式建立数据关联

       实现数据自动转移的核心,在于建立源数据区域与目标区域之间的动态链接。最直接有效的方法是使用查找与引用类函数。想象一下,你有一张销售记录总表,你希望所有“已成交”的订单信息能自动出现在另一张“业绩报告”表中。这时,你可以使用像FILTER(筛选)函数(如果你的软件版本支持)这样的强大工具。在目标单元格中输入特定公式,它就能像一张智能渔网,只把符合条件的数据“捞”过来并整齐排列。对于更复杂的多条件匹配,INDEX(索引)与MATCH(匹配)函数的组合堪称黄金搭档,它能精确地根据一个或多个条件,从庞大的数据海中找到并返回你需要的那条记录,实现精准的“换格”。

       方法一:利用IF函数进行条件判断与内容返回

       对于简单的“是或否”类条件,IF(如果)函数是最基础的入门选择。它的逻辑非常直观:如果某个条件成立,就返回你指定的内容(可以是数值、文本,甚至是一个指向其他单元格的引用);如果不成立,则返回另一个内容或保持空白。比如,在B列输入员工绩效分数,你可以在C列设置公式:=IF(B2>=90, A2, “”)。这个公式的意思是,如果B2单元格的分数大于等于90,那么就在C2单元格显示A2单元格的员工姓名,否则就显示为空。通过向下填充这个公式,所有优秀员工的姓名就会自动“换”到C列集中展示。这虽然是最简单的形式,但却是构建更复杂自动化逻辑的基石。

       方法二:借助OFFSET或INDEX函数实现动态引用

       当需要实现的数据转移不是简单的复制,而是按照一定顺序(如仅提取非空值)重新排列时,OFFSET(偏移)函数或INDEX函数就能大显身手。它们能根据你给出的行、列偏移量参数,动态地指向另一个单元格。结合COUNTA(计数非空)等函数,你可以构建一个公式,自动跳过空白单元格,只将含有数据的单元格依次提取到目标区域。这就像是设置了一条自动分拣流水线,源区域的数据杂乱无章地进来,经过公式处理,在目标区域就变得整齐有序。

       方法三:高级技巧——数组公式的威力

       对于需要一次性处理多个数据并输出一个结果区域的复杂需求,数组公式提供了终极解决方案。在一些新版软件中,动态数组函数可以自动将结果“溢出”到相邻的空白单元格。例如,使用UNIQUE(去重)函数可以自动提取一列数据中的唯一值列表,并完整地显示在目标区域。使用SORT(排序)函数则可以直接将源数据排序后的结果整体输出到新位置。这些函数从根本上改变了数据操作的模式,使得“自动换格”从单个单元格的搬运,升级为对整个数据块的智能重组与迁移。

       辅助工具:条件格式的视觉化“换格”

       有时,用户需求的“自动换格”并非物理上移动数据,而是希望符合条件的数据能以醒目的方式凸显出来。这时,条件格式功能就是最佳选择。你可以设定规则,如“当单元格值大于100时,将背景色变为黄色,字体加粗”。虽然数据本身还在原处,但通过格式的自动变化,它在视觉上已经从“普通格”换到了“高亮格”,达到了引起注意、分类提示的效果。这在数据监控和快速审查场景中非常实用。

       数据验证:从源头引导数据归位

       “自动”的理念也可以前置到数据录入阶段。通过数据验证(或称数据有效性)功能,你可以为单元格设置下拉列表。当用户只能从预设的选项中选择时,数据本身就变得规整,这大大降低了后续整理和“换格”的难度。例如,为“部门”列设置包含“销售、技术、行政”的下拉列表,可以确保录入一致性,之后使用函数按部门分类汇总就会变得轻而易举。

       跨工作表与工作簿的自动数据同步

       在实际工作中,数据往往分散在不同的工作表甚至不同的文件里。实现跨表“自动换格”,关键在于在公式中正确引用源数据的位置。格式通常为‘工作表名’!单元格地址。对于链接其他工作簿的情况,公式中会包含文件路径,这能建立动态链接。当源文件数据更新后,只要目标文件打开时选择更新链接,数据就会自动同步过来,实现了更高层级的自动化数据流转。

       结合表格结构化引用提升可读性

       将数据区域转换为正式的“表格”对象(通过“插入”选项卡中的“表格”功能),会带来巨大优势。之后,你可以使用表格的结构化引用方式来编写公式,例如使用“表1[产品名称]”来代替传统的“A2:A100”这种容易出错的引用。这种方式不仅让公式意图更清晰,而且在表格增加新行时,公式的引用范围会自动扩展,相关计算和提取操作也会自动涵盖新数据,实现了真正的“自动”化维护。

       利用定义名称简化复杂引用

       对于在多个公式中反复使用的复杂数据区域,可以为其定义一个易于理解的名称。例如,选中所有销售数据区域,在名称框中将其命名为“全年销售额”。之后,在任何需要引用这片区域的公式中,直接使用“全年销售额”即可。这不仅简化了公式,也使得“自动换格”的逻辑更加模块化和易于管理,当数据源区域发生变化时,只需更新一次名称的定义,所有相关公式都会自动生效。

       宏与VBA:定制终极自动化方案

       当内置函数和功能仍无法满足极其特殊或复杂的业务流程时,宏和VBA(应用程序的可视化基础)编程提供了无限的可能性。你可以录制或编写一段脚本,来执行一系列复杂的操作,例如:遍历某一列数据,根据每条数据的内容,将其复制、修改后粘贴到另一个工作簿的指定位置。虽然这需要一定的学习成本,但它能实现高度定制化、一键完成的“自动换格”,是解决个性化重复工作的终极利器。

       经典案例详解:构建自动任务看板

       让我们通过一个具体案例来融会贯通。假设你有一个任务清单,包含“任务名称”、“负责人”、“状态”(进行中、已完成、未开始)和“截止日期”。你的目标是创建一个自动更新的“今日紧急任务”看板,自动列出所有状态为“进行中”且截止日期为今天的任务。解决方案是:在一个新区域,使用FILTER函数(或INDEX+SMALL+IF的数组公式组合),设置筛选条件为:状态列=“进行中”且截止日期列=TODAY()。这样,每当更新原始任务表,看板上的内容就会自动刷新,只显示符合条件的任务,完美诠释了“excel怎样自动换格”的实践应用。

       常见错误排查与公式优化

       在设置自动化公式时,常会遇到结果错误或数据不更新的问题。首先检查单元格引用是相对引用、绝对引用还是混合引用,错误的引用方式会在填充公式时导致计算偏差。其次,确保用于比较的数据格式一致,比如文本格式的数字与数值格式的数字无法正确匹配。对于涉及多表的公式,要检查工作表名称是否正确,引用的工作簿是否已打开或链接路径是否有效。养成使用F9键分段计算公式部分、逐步排查问题的习惯。

       性能考量:避免因公式导致文件卡顿

       当在一个大型工作表中使用大量复杂的数组公式或跨工作簿链接时,可能会明显影响文件的打开和计算速度。为了平衡自动化与性能,应尽量使用效率更高的函数组合,减少整列引用(如A:A),改为引用具体的动态范围(如A2:A1000)。对于已经完成计算且源数据不再变化的数据,可以考虑将公式结果“粘贴为值”,以释放计算资源。合理规划数据布局和公式结构,是维持文件长期高效运行的关键。

       思维进阶:从“自动换格”到构建数据系统

       最高阶的应用,是将“自动换格”的思维从解决单一问题,上升为设计一个完整的、自洽的数据管理系统。这意味着你需要规划清晰的数据录入规范、设计逻辑严谨的中间计算层、以及布局直观明了的最终报告输出层。每一层之间都通过精心设计的公式链接起来。原始数据一旦录入,经过层层自动化的处理、分类、汇总和提取,最终以管理者需要的格式呈现在报告页面上。此时,你掌握的不仅是一项技巧,更是一种通过表格软件构建自动化工作流的系统化思维能力。

       持续学习与资源推荐

       表格软件的功能在不断更新,新的函数和工具层出不穷。要保持解决“自动换格”这类问题的能力,需要保持学习的热情。多关注官方文档和可信的教程,学习像XLOOKUP、LET等现代函数的用法。在实际工作中,勇于将复杂的手动操作尝试用公式自动化,即使失败也是宝贵的经验。记住,每一次成功的自动化,都是对工作效率的一次解放。

       总而言之,探索“excel怎样自动换格”的过程,是一个从理解业务需求,到选择合适工具,再到精细实施和优化的完整旅程。它远不止于记住某个函数的名字,而是要学会分析场景、设计逻辑并组合运用多种功能。希望这篇详尽的指南,能为你点亮思路,让你手中的电子表格真正成为一个智能、自动化的得力助手,从容应对各种数据处理的挑战。

推荐文章
相关文章
推荐URL
在Excel中进行内容替换,可通过多种方法实现:包括使用查找与替换功能批量修改文本或数字,通过替换公式实现动态更新,结合条件格式与替换功能进行可视化处理,以及利用通配符实现模糊匹配等操作。掌握这些技巧能大幅提升数据处理效率,使“excel表格怎样替换”成为日常工作中的便捷工具。
2026-03-18 15:44:38
332人看过
在Excel中计算正弦值,主要通过内置的SIN函数实现,该函数接受以弧度为单位的角度值作为参数。若需处理角度制数据,需先使用RADIANS函数将角度转换为弧度,或结合PI函数进行手动转换。掌握这些函数的使用方法,即可轻松应对各类涉及正弦值的计算需求。
2026-03-18 15:44:38
34人看过
在Excel中实现数据转置,核心在于将行数据转换为列数据或将列数据转换为行数据,用户可以通过“选择性粘贴”功能、转置函数或Power Query编辑器等多种方法轻松完成这一操作,以满足数据整理、报表制作等实际需求。掌握这些技巧能极大提升数据处理效率。
2026-03-18 15:42:38
366人看过
利用Excel求幂,核心是掌握幂运算符“^”、POWER函数,并结合绝对引用等技巧进行高效计算,这能解决从简单数值乘方到复杂公式建模中的指数运算需求。无论是财务复利、科学计算还是数据分析,理解怎样利用excel求幂都能显著提升工作效率和准确性。
2026-03-18 15:40:20
164人看过
热门推荐
热门专题:
资讯中心: